The aim of this study was to examine the lip projection of brachycephalic, dolichocephalic and mesocephalic Mexican patients and to analyze the relationship between dental protrusion and the lip position, to identify if a labial soft tissue projection exists and to determine what features predominated in this study. A total of 120 lateral radiographs of the skull were randomly selected from patients aged 16-25 years. The linear and angular data were measured, the values of the upper and lower lip projection relative to Ricketts E-line, Steiner S-line and Arnett TV-line were collected. The angles to be analyzed were the nasolabial, mandibular plane and interincisal, and the mentolabial groove depth. The statistical significance was determined by the Student t-test. A significant difference between mesocephalic and brachycephalic patients was observed measuring the angle between the Frankfurt plane and the mandibular plane (P<0.001). Between dolichocephalic and mesocephalic individuals significant differences were observed in the lower lip to E-line (P<0.031), lower lip to S-line (P<0.010), the interincisal angle (P<0.032) and the mandibular´s plane (P<0.001). A statistical significant difference was shown between brachycephalic and dolichocephalic individuals: lower lip to E-line (P<0.001), upper lip to S-line (P<0.037), lower lip to S-line (P<0.001), interincisal angle (P<0.034) and the angle between the mandibular´s plane (P<0.001). Lip soft tissue projection will depend on the population studied; we found some significant differences when compared with the cephalometric norms.
